In addition to HCC code review, healthcare organizations can also leverage NLP technology to improve their retrospective chart review and medical chart review processes. Retrospective chart review involves analyzing patient data to identify opportunities for improving care quality and patient outcomes. Medical chart review, on the other hand, is the process of reviewing patient charts to ensure accurate documentation of their medical history and treatment.
By using NLP technology, healthcare organizations can analyze large volumes of patient data more efficiently and accurately, allowing them to identify potential issues with patient care more quickly. This technology can also help healthcare organizations identify gaps in documentation, which can lead to incomplete or inaccurate billing. By improving their retrospective chart review and medical chart review processes, healthcare organizations can improve patient care quality and outcomes, while also reducing the risk of compliance issues and costly penalties.
